The Indigo Girls are a folk-rock duo, Amy Ray and Emily Saliers, founded in Decatur, Georgia. Ray and Sailers met as children and began creating music together in high school. Originally known as "The B-Band" and then "Sailers and Ray", the duo settled on The Indigo Girls in 1985 when they released their first single "Crazy Game" and a self-titled EP. In 1987, The Indigo Girls dropped its debut studio album "Strange Fire". It was the first of over a dozen to chart on the US Billboard 200 chart. The 1989 hit single "Closer to Fine" remains one of the band's most popular, ranking 15 on NME's 50 best tracks of 1989 and appearing in the film "Barbie" in 2023. While a duo, Ray and Sailers have toured with bands since 1990. In recent years, they have also regularly performed with symphonies and orchestras.
